Transaction 5021afebb49edbdddcc0b58d897a7614c0bcc28b4a856a9946efaaf86de9a6ef

2 Input
1 Outputs
  • 5021afebb49edbdddcc0b58d897a7614c0bcc28b4a856a9946efaaf86de9a6ef:0
  • value  7177768
    address  1NcvBHACt4jSYafU6RqCdcHhBupHNv7r8a